Smart Grids Empowered by Lithium Battery Technology
Introduction:
Smart grids have emerged as a promising solution for the efficient management and utilization of electricity. These advanced electricity networks integrate various technologies to enable the bidirectional flow of energy and information between power utilities and consumers. One of the key enablers of smart grids is lithium battery technology. This article explores the role of lithium batteries in empowering smart grids and discusses their benefits and challenges.
Benefits of Lithium Battery Technology in Smart Grids:
1. Energy Storage: Lithium batteries act as a crucial energy storage solution in smart grids. They can absorb excess electricity during off-peak hours and release it during peak demand, thus ensuring a stable and reliable power supply.
2. Renewable Energy Integration: Smart grids heavily rely on renewable energy sources such as solar and wind power. Lithium batteries facilitate the integration of intermittent renewable energy by storing excess energy when production exceeds demand and supplying it during periods of low production.
3. Load Balancing: Lithium batteries enable load balancing in smart grids. They can efficiently manage the fluctuations in electricity demand and supply by absorbing surplus energy during low demand and releasing it during high demand, thus optimizing the grid\’s performance.
4. Microgrids: Lithium battery technology plays a vital role in the development of microgrids within smart grids. These smaller-scale power systems can operate independently or in conjunction with the main grid, providing localized power generation and storage solutions. Lithium batteries ensure reliable and efficient energy supply in microgrids.
Challenges of Lithium Battery Technology in Smart Grids:
1. Cost: Lithium batteries are still relatively expensive compared to other energy storage technologies. The high cost of lithium batteries poses a challenge for widespread adoption in smart grids.
2. Limited Lifetime: Lithium batteries have a finite lifetime, typically ranging from 5 to 15 years, depending on usage and maintenance. The replacement costs and environmental impact associated with the disposal of spent lithium batteries need to be addressed for sustainable smart grid deployment.
3. Safety Concerns: Lithium batteries have been associated with safety concerns due to their flammability and potential for thermal runaway. Proper safety measures and protocols must be implemented to ensure the secure operation of lithium batteries in smart grids.
4. Resource Availability: Lithium is a finite resource, and its availability may become a constraint as demand for lithium batteries in smart grids increases. Research and development efforts should focus on alternative battery technologies and recycling methods to mitigate any future resource scarcity.
Conclusion:
Lithium battery technology has revolutionized the power sector and plays a crucial role in the development and operation of smart grids. By enabling energy storage, renewable energy integration, load balancing, and microgrid support, lithium batteries empower smart grids to efficiently manage electricity supply and demand. However, challenges related to cost, limited lifetime, safety concerns, and resource availability need to be addressed for the widespread adoption and sustainable implementation of lithium battery technology in smart grids. Continued research and innovation in battery technology will further enhance the capabilities of smart grids and pave the way for a greener and more resilient energy future.
